White Houses by Vanessa Carlton. By Vanessa Carlton and Stephan Jenkins. For Piano/Vocal/Guitar. Piano Vocal. Pop Rock. Difficulty: medium. Single. Vocal melody, piano accompaniment, lyrics, chord names and guitar chord diagrams. 11 pages. Published by Hal Leonard (HL.352834).
With vocal melody, piano accompaniment, lyrics, chord names and guitar chord diagrams. Pop Rock. 9x12 inches.
